Title: The Innovations of Young-Il Jang

Introduction

Young-Il Jang is a prominent inventor based in Newtonville, MA, known for his significant contributions to the field of lithium-ion battery technology. With a total of eight patents to his name, Jang has made remarkable advancements that enhance the performance and safety of battery systems.

Latest Patents

Among his latest patents is a groundbreaking design for lithium-ion battery cathode materials that feature over-discharge protection. This innovation includes an anode made from electrochemically active materials and a cathode characterized by a specific formula that ensures the cathode's irreversible capacity loss is equal to or greater than that of the anode. This design aims to maintain battery efficiency and safety. Another notable patent involves multifunctional mixed metal olivines for lithium-ion batteries. These electroactive compositions improve state-of-charge monitoring and provide enhanced protection against overcharging and over-discharging, making them vital for the next generation of battery technology.
